Blue butterfly on marjoram

This is, I think, a chalkhill blue (would make sense), though I am not good at identifying the different blue butterflies.  It's feeding on marjoram (origanum vulgare) which grows all over the chalk hills round here.  It was by no means the only blue I saw this morning - in fact I sat on a hillside so alive with them it was hard to know which one should be picked out as a possible blipstar ;))  Aren't they beautiful?  Though I have to say I've noticed recently they have some unspeakable habits, grubby little things!!
